🥘 Ingredients

5 items
  • 4 slices Crusty bread (such as sourdough or ciabatta)
  • 4 oz Goat cheese
  • 4 tbsp Olive tapenade
  • 2 tbsp Butter, softened
  • 1 cup Fresh arugula (optional)

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

1. Spread 1 tablespoon of softened butter evenly onto one side of each slice of bread.

2

2. Flip the slices of bread over so the unbuttered sides are facing up. Spread 1 tablespoon of olive tapenade onto two of the bread slices.

3

3. Divide the goat cheese evenly between the two slices with tapenade, spreading it to cover the bread.

4

4. If desired, add a handful of fresh arugula on top of the goat cheese for an extra layer of flavor.

5

5. Place the remaining two slices of bread on top of the goat cheese and tapenade layers, buttered sides facing out, to form sandwiches.

6

6. Heat a skillet or grill pan over medium heat. Once hot, place the sandwiches in the pan.

7

7. Cook for 3–4 minutes on one side, pressing lightly with a spatula, until the bread is golden brown and crispy.

8

8. Flip the sandwiches carefully and cook for another 3–4 minutes on the other side, until that side is golden and the cheese is warm and slightly melted.

9

9. Remove the sandwiches from the skillet and let them rest for 1–2 minutes before slicing.

10

10. Serve warm and enjoy your gourmet Grilled Goat Cheese Sandwiches with Tapenade.
